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2005.03.06;
Скачать: CL | DM;

Вниз

Запрос на последние данные   Найти похожие ветки 

 
YurikGL ©   (2005-02-08 15:26) [0]

Запрос на последние данные

Что-то не могу сообразить, как запрос сделать

Есть таблица

CREATE TABLE MAXVES (
   IDMAXVES  D_INT_NULL /* INTEGER * первичный ключ/ NOT NULL,
   IDMAN     D_INT_NOTNULL /* INTEGER NOT NULL * ссылка с материнской таблицы/,
   IDUPR     D_INT_NOTNULL /* INTEGER NOT NULL *ссылка с материнской таблицы/,
   VES       D_INT_NOTNULL /* INTEGER NOT NULL *ссылка с материнской таблицы/,
   DATA      D_DATE_NULL /* DATE *дата последней записи/
);

Нужно сформировать запрос с аналогичной структурой, но что-бы там отображались только последние записи, т.е. для пары человек (idMan)+упражнение (idUpr) возвращалась та запись, у которой data - максимальное.


 
Johnmen ©   (2005-02-08 15:38) [1]

SELECT * FROM MAXVES T1
WHERE T1.DATA=(SELECT MAX(T2.DATA) FROM MAXVES T2
              WHERE (T2.IDMAN=T1.IDMAN) AND (T2.IDUPR=T1.IDUPR))


 
YurikGL ©   (2005-02-08 16:03) [2]

Johnmen ©   (08.02.05 15:38) [1]

Спасибо.


 
Соловьев ©   (2005-02-08 16:20) [3]


>    IDMAN     D_INT_NOTNULL /* INTEGER NOT NULL * ссылка
> с материнской таблицы/,
>    IDUPR     D_INT_NOTNULL /* INTEGER NOT NULL *ссылка с
> материнской таблицы/,
>    VES       D_INT_NOTNULL /* INTEGER NOT NULL *ссылка с
> материнской таблицы/,

а почему нельзя одно поле? внешний ключ + Master_id ?


 
Соловьев ©   (2005-02-08 16:28) [4]


> INTEGER NOT NULL * ссылка с материнской таблицы/

NOT NULL странная ссылка на мастера. как правило она допускает NULL. хотя наверное автору виднее.


 
Johnmen ©   (2005-02-08 17:36) [5]

>Соловьев ©   (08.02.05 16:28) [4]

Вот как раз на мастера как правило и не допускает.
Ссылочная целостность, однако... Не могут детали болтаться в воздухе. :)
А если это просто ссылки в справочники, то нулл-ненулл зависит от логики.


 
Соловьев ©   (2005-02-08 17:56) [6]


> Ссылочная целостность, однако... Не могут детали болтаться
> в воздухе. :)
> А если это просто ссылки в справочники

ага, я попутал



Страницы: 1 вся ветка

Текущий архив: 2005.03.06;
Скачать: CL | DM;

Наверх




Память: 0.48 MB
Время: 0.038 c
14-1107480400
GrayFace
2005-02-04 04:26
2005.03.06
Калькулятор: Как воспринимать 2^3^4?


14-1108417189
Луарвик
2005-02-15 00:39
2005.03.06
И все-таки: БД MySQL


3-1107253279
Vadim
2005-02-01 13:21
2005.03.06
Запрос с параметрами


4-1102326344
Алим
2004-12-06 12:45
2005.03.06
Автоблокировка компьютера


14-1108254728
Lancelot
2005-02-13 03:32
2005.03.06
Отмучился :)